@Thermophob does MotH v.0.8.3 animation works for you with Windows 10 selected in wincfg? So far only Windows 7 works for me (Tested on wine-staging (3.19) 32bit and 64bit prefix).

@Sycho fyi:

For Wine-user on Linux or Mac:
Quartz is needed to be installed via Winetricks. Devenum has no fact neither for render nor for animations!

(Animations are working in window-mode only!)

You can chose between two options for animation playback:

Option 1: Install ffdshow via winetricks and deactivate winegstreamer in winecfg,
or
Option 2: Install K-Lite Codec (Mega Pack) and leave winegstreamer activated.

(for window-mode) window freeze stops after disabling window decoration in winecfg (wait for a few sec. and the game will continue).

Deactivating window-manager to control window (option under window decoration) will disable the skip function via ctrl and space. (not recommend!)

Enjoy the game!

The codec packs listed in the game thread's OP aren't necessary. Usually the black screen is a result of using a cheat mod, an outdated mapping file, older version of DirectX or outdated drivers for your video card. Sadly it's a process of elimination to determine which of the four is causing the problem.

Pls. check if you have Windows Media Feature Pack installed! For some reason Europeans and South-Koreans are using a Windows N (Europa) an KN (South-Korea) version. The Windows Media Pack is missing in this versions.
